TCL pleased with BlackBerry's performance; focus on enterprise paying off
The BlackBerry KEY2
Speaking at CES 2019, it was announced that more customers had been “connected” to BlackBerry last year than in 2017. At the moment, the Canadian brand is seeing double-digit growth, something it is very pleased with. Nevertheless, progress is still pretty slow and things will “take time.”
According to BlackBerry Mobile’s general manager, Francois Mahieu, enterprise customers are gradually coming back to the brand, with the banking and government sectors proving to be the biggest source of growth. No names were mentioned, but he did state that one “very large” Canadian bank recently adopted the BlackBerry KEY2, while another has added BlackBerry devices to its catalog. Similarly, two provincial governments in Canada have chosen BlackBerry too.
